Continuous Environmental Changes May Enhance Topographic Memory Skills. Evidence From L’Aquila Earthquake-Exposed Survivors
Exposure to environmental contextual changes, such as those occurring after an earthquake, requires individuals to learn novel routes around their environment, landmarks and spatial layout.
